How to Find the Serial Code on Your iPad

Locating the Serial Code on your iPad is a relatively straightforward process. There are several ways to find it: on the device, in the Settings app, or on the packaging. Here are the steps to follow:

- Open the 'Settings' app on your iPad.

- Scroll down and select 'General.'

- Tap on 'About.'

- The Serial Code will be displayed at the top of the screen, along with other device information such as the model number, operating system version, and storage capacity.
